#8bc1f8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8bc1f8 is composed of 54.5% red, 75.7%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44% cyan, 22.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 210.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 75.9%. #8bc1f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1783f1.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

Shades and Tints of #8bc1f8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01070d is the darkest color, while #fafc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8bc1f8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bfc1c4 is the less saturated color, while #86c1fd is the most saturated one.
